-
如何用python做软件开发
如何用Python做软件开发 使用Python进行软件开发有很多优势,例如:简洁易读的语法、广泛的库支持、跨平台能力、强大的社区支持、适用于多种领域。其中,Python的简洁易读的语法使得开发者能够更专注于解决问题,而不是纠结于语言本身的复杂性,这极大地提高了开发效率。 Python是一种高级编程语…
-
软件开发费如何计算
软件开发费计算方法:成本法、市场法、收入法。成本法是根据开发过程中实际发生的成本进行计算,市场法则参考市场上类似软件的价格,收入法是根据软件未来预期收入进行估算。成本法是最常用且最准确的方法,因为它基于实际投入的资源和时间,可以详细列出各项费用,提供一个透明的费用结构。下面将详细介绍软件开发费计算的…
-
软件开发质量如何管理好
软件开发质量的管理可以通过以下几个方面实现:明确需求和规格、采用敏捷开发方法、进行持续集成和持续交付、实施代码审查和测试、使用合适的项目管理工具。 其中,明确需求和规格是确保开发质量的基础。只有在项目开始前,对需求和规格有清晰的理解,才能保证开发过程中的每一步都能符合最终目标。详细描述需求和规格不仅…
-
软件开发文档如何撰写
软件开发文档如何撰写 撰写高质量的软件开发文档需要遵循以下几点:清晰明了的结构、详细的需求描述、全面的技术细节、持续更新。其中,清晰明了的结构尤为重要,因为它确保了文档的可读性和易用性。一个清晰的文档结构不仅可以帮助开发团队快速找到所需信息,还能有效减少沟通成本和误解,从而提高工作效率。 一、清晰明…
-
如何认识软件开发的方法
如何认识软件开发的方法 软件开发的方法包括瀑布模型、敏捷开发、Scrum、看板、极限编程(XP)和迭代开发。这些方法各有优劣,适用于不同类型和规模的项目。敏捷开发是一种特别受欢迎的方法,它强调团队协作、灵活应变以及持续改进。敏捷开发通过频繁的迭代和反馈循环,使团队能够快速响应变化和用户需求,从而提高…
-
erp软件开发就业前景如何
ERP软件开发就业前景如何? ERP软件开发就业前景非常广阔,原因包括:企业对高效管理工具的需求增加、ERP软件市场不断扩张、技术创新驱动行业发展、职业晋升空间大、全球化业务的驱动。其中,企业对高效管理工具的需求增加是一个非常重要的因素。随着全球竞争的加剧,企业需要更加高效的管理工具来提升运营效率和…
-
如何查询软件开发公司
通过在线搜索、浏览公司网站、查看客户评价、咨询专业人士、参加行业活动等方式来查询软件开发公司。其中,通过在线搜索是最基础且有效的方法。通过搜索引擎输入关键词,如“软件开发公司”、“定制软件开发”等,可以获取大量相关信息。在选择过程中,应关注搜索结果的公司官网,评估其专业性和服务内容。下面将详细介绍这…
-
软件开发成本如何确定
软件开发成本的确定依赖于多个因素,这些因素包括项目复杂度、开发时间、团队规模和技术栈。项目复杂度是最重要的一个因素,因为它直接影响到开发所需的时间和资源。复杂的项目需要更多的设计、编码、测试和维护工作,从而增加了成本。下面我们将详细探讨这些因素,并介绍如何有效地管理和控制软件开发成本。 一、项目复杂…
-
软件开发者如何维权
软件开发者如何维权 软件开发者可以通过以下几种方式维权:合同保护、知识产权保护、法律诉讼、行业协会支持、社交媒体曝光。其中,知识产权保护是最为关键的一点,通过申请专利、版权和商标等手段,软件开发者可以确保自己的创意和技术不被他人非法使用和剽窃。 知识产权保护是维权的核心,因为它直接关乎软件开发者的利…
-
如何写日记软件开发
如何写日记软件开发 选择开发平台、设计用户界面、实现核心功能、保障数据安全、测试与优化是开发一个成功的日记软件的关键步骤。选择开发平台决定了软件的用户群和技术栈,设计用户界面则直接影响用户体验。实现核心功能如文本输入、编辑和搜索是软件的基础,保障数据安全则是保护用户隐私的关键。最后,测试与优化确保软…